Default Speedometer

On the way home yesterday, my speedometer went from somewhere around 85 to 0. It bounced a few times, which was amusing, but its now dead.

I know I likely have to replug something back into something, but is that something a mechanic should do or is it an easy fix?


The meter has been bouncing a little for a while, so I knew something was going to happen.

81 Vette btw.

Sounds like the speedo cable snapped to me. You have a two piece cable if you have cruise control and a one piece if you don't. It is not too much trouble to replace.

:iagree: not a horrible job. Getting under the dash can be a pain, but not impossible. If it is the lower cable and you have cruise, make sure the transducer still turns. They can lock up and break the cable.
